'Theater-opening' brigades: Army ponders formation of expert logistics units.

As the U.S. Army reorganizes from a division- to a brigade-based combat force, it also intends to change the way it delivers supplies and logistics support to the front lines.

In particular, the Army plans to create specialized brigades that will be staffed by transportation and logistics...

Although the Army today has a substantial combat-support force, it is not set up to respond quickly, nor is it trained to expedite the staging and movement of fighting troops into austere battlefields, officials said.

These specialized units essentially would be taking over functions that traditionally have been assigned to the U.S. Marine Corps. They would be called upon, on short notice, to fly or sail into a potential combat zone, prepare ports and airfields to receive troops and cargo, and facilitate their movement from ships or aircraft to a commander's designated fighting area.
